Смесь обеспечивает прочность при сжатии 22,3-25 МПа, при изгибе 3,1- 4,2 МПа, водопоглощение 9,7-10,5%, объемную массу 1596-1620 кг/м и морозостойкость 25 циклов. 1 табл. $ (О сThe invention relates to the industrial construction materials and can be used in the manufacture of lime-silica products, such as bricks. The purpose of the bead is to increase strength. The raw material mixture for the manufacture of silicate brick has a composition, wt.%: Lime 8-12, volcanic ash 22-28, waste thermal extraction of oil-containing soils 60-70. The mixture provides compressive strength of 22.3-25 MPa, bending 3.1–4.2 MPa, water absorption 9.7–10.5%, bulk density 1596–1620 kg / m, and frost resistance 25 cycles. 1 tab. $ (Oh with

Use the following materials; lime with an activity of 80% and a specific surface area of 4500 and volcanic ash with a specific surface area of 1600 cM Vr, represented by a granular, cemented gray rock. The content of volcanic glass in it varies in the range of 15-50%, on average was 27%. Volcanic ash has the following chemical composition: wt%: SiOi 62.9-66.08; 18.23-16.27}, j 3.09-4.53, CaO 4.27-3.64; MgO 2.13-1.52; SOj 0.31-0., 34; 6.8-6.6; Item rest.
